ABV: 5.8% IBU: 42 Ticks: 8
This is an unpasteurised, unfiltered classic Bohemian Style Lager. It is gold in colour and has a floral aroma from the use of Czech Saaz hops. The taste is a balance between rich malt and hop bitterness which is characteristic of the style.
